By starting a mini garden in your backyard, you can get pretty fit and healthy! Some specialists say that working in the garden in the fresh air is kind of similar to working out. Your blood starts to run faster and since you bend, dig, weed, and plant, multiple of your muscles work. And so – you are burning calories and making your muscles stronger!

You can also have a total blast and workout at the same time if you just only turn on some music and dance! Grab your beloved one and start getting silly! A half an hour of energetic dancing and having fun is considered to be good exercising. Dancing requires a lot of muscles’ work, and so you should totally try doing that as well. Cleaning is also one of the forms of exercising. All the bending, walking around, carrying and lifting stuff can be a perfect workout routine. You can also add some motivating and energetic music to make cleaning more pleasant (especially if you don’t like cleaning up – and that is pretty common for many of us) and just lose yourself to dancing and cleaning! You will do something good for your household, and you will make your body working for the whole cleaning process too.
